Abstract

The invention discloses a fire fighting device for extinguishing fire by adopting ice slurry, which comprises a box body, a refrigeration box and a main control platform, wherein the bottom of the box body is provided with a movable pulley, the inside of the box body is provided with an ice slurry storage box, the inside of the ice slurry storage box is provided with a liquid level detector, the bottom of the ice slurry storage box is provided with a circulating pump, one side of the circulating pump is provided with a discharge pipe, one side of the ice slurry storage box is provided with an electric control valve, the other side of the electric control valve is provided with the refrigeration box, and the top of the refrigeration box is provided with. Has the advantages that: 1. the device has reasonable structural design, small occupied area, convenient movement and long service life; 2. the equipment has high working efficiency and high efficiency of preparing ice slurry, and the design of the storage chamber is adopted, so that the storage quantity in a certain requirement can be met, and the situation that the equipment cannot be directly used when being started is avoided, and the practicability is high; 3. the solar energy design is adopted, so that the resource utilization rate of the equipment is improved, the power consumption is reduced, and the economy is better.

Background
The fire-fighting facilities refer to fixed facilities such as an automatic fire alarm system, an indoor fire hydrant, an outdoor fire hydrant and the like in a building. The automatic fire fighting facilities are divided into electric system automatic facilities and water system automatic facilities. The electric fire safety detection is based on modern physical phenomena of heat radiation, acoustic emission, electromagnetic emission and the like in the operation process of electric facilities, adopts international advanced high and new technology instruments and equipment, and combines a traditional inspection method to carry out comprehensive quantitative monitoring on the electric facilities. Therefore, the existence, the danger degree and the accurate position of the electric fire hidden danger can be reflected more comprehensively, scientifically and accurately, and corresponding rectification measures can be provided in time, so that the hidden danger can be eliminated, and the electric fire accident can be avoided. Along with the continuous upgrading and upgrading of fire-fighting equipment, wherein common fire-fighting equipment is directed at the functional effect diverse in each item conflagration, and wherein the control operation of fire control is carried out to the water, and its economic nature is better, but the effect of putting out a fire is not enough, and the cooling effect to the conflagration center is not enough.
Chinese patent publication No. CN207286521U discloses a fire fighting device using ice slurry to extinguish fire, belonging to the technical field of fire fighting equipment. It has solved current fire control unit fire extinguishing efficiency low grade technical problem. This fire control unit includes that fire engine, holding water box, ice thick liquid prepare unit and ice thick liquid raw material tank, and holding water box fixes in the fire engine, and the unit is prepared to the ice thick liquid includes the ice thick liquid generator, and the ice thick liquid raw material tank is linked together through pipe one and ice thick liquid generator, is equipped with the circulating pump on the pipe one, and holding water box is linked together with the ice thick liquid generator.
Above-mentioned patent has equipment structure complicacy at the in-process of in-service use, occupies existing fire control space, and is with high costs to the transformation of current equipment, and the economic nature is relatively poor, and the practicality scheduling problem not enough consequently needs to make further improvement on this basis.

The first embodiment is as follows:
as shown in fig. 1-4, a fire fighting device using ice slurry to extinguish a fire comprises a box body 12, a refrigeration box 16 and a main control console 10, wherein a movable pulley 1 IS arranged at the bottom of the box body 12, the movable pulley 1 IS used for equipment movement, an ice slurry storage box 3 IS arranged inside the box body 12, a liquid level detector 4 IS arranged inside the ice slurry storage box 3, the liquid level detector 4 IS used for detecting the stock state of the ice slurry, a circulating pump 18 IS arranged at the bottom of the ice slurry storage box 3, the circulating pump 18 IS used for circulation of the ice slurry and water, the specific model of the circulating pump 18 IS IS65-50-160, a discharge pipe 2 IS arranged at one side of the circulating pump 18, the discharge pipe 2 IS used for discharging the ice slurry, an electric control valve 17 IS arranged at one side of the ice slurry storage box 3, the refrigeration box 16 IS arranged at the other side of the electric control valve 17, a, a transmission shaft 20 is arranged below the stirring motor 21, a stirring blade 19 is arranged on the transmission shaft 20, a temperature control plate 15 is arranged inside the refrigeration box 16, a temperature detector 8 is arranged on the side wall of the top of the refrigeration box 16, the temperature detector 8 is used for detecting the current temperature state of ice slurry, the specific model of the temperature detector 8 is PT100, a connecting hinge 7 is arranged on the top of the box body 12, a sealing cover 5 is arranged on one side of the connecting hinge 7, a solar cell panel 6 is arranged on the top of the sealing cover 5, the solar cell panel 6 is used for converting light energy into electric energy to supply power for equipment, a water inlet pipe 9 is arranged on one side of the solar cell panel 6, a water storage tank 14 is arranged below the water inlet pipe 9, a liquid level detector 4 is arranged inside the water storage tank 14, a main control console 10 is arranged on the side wall of the box body 12, an alarm indicator lamp, the two side walls of the main console 10 are provided with speakers 24, the main console 10 is internally provided with an information storage 22, one side of the information storage 22 is provided with a wireless transmitter 23, one side of the wireless transmitter 23 is provided with a central controller 27, the specific model of the central controller 27 is FX2N, the packaging bag placing box 11 is arranged below the main console 10, the packaging bag placing box 11 is provided with a power interface 13 below, the information storage 22 is electrically connected with the wireless transmitter 23, the wireless transmitter 23 is electrically connected with the central controller 27, the speakers 24 are electrically connected with the wireless transmitter 23, the electric control valve 17 is electrically connected with the central controller 27, the alarm indicator lamp 25 is electrically connected with the wireless transmitter 23, the temperature detector 8 is electrically connected with the wireless transmitter 23, the stirring motor 21 is electrically connected with the wireless transmitter 23, and the temperature control panel 15 is electrically connected with the wireless transmitter 23.
Example two:
the difference between this embodiment and the first embodiment is:
in this embodiment, the temperature control range of the temperature control plate 15 is-15 ℃ to 4 ℃, and the storage capacity of the information storage 22 is not less than 16G.
Particularly, the temperature adjusting effect of the equipment is improved, the capacity of the equipment for preparing ice slurry is ensured, and the actual use efficiency of the equipment is improved.
The working principle of the invention is as follows: when fire prevention operation is carried out, the equipment needs to work to prepare ice slurry for fire protection, an operator can move the equipment through the movable pulley 1, then the power interface 13 is connected with a power supply, water is injected into the water storage tank 14 through the water inlet pipe 9, after the ice slurry is added, the circulating pump 18 works to pump the water in the water storage tank 14 into the refrigerating tank 16, the temperature control plate 15 works to cool the water in the refrigerating tank 16 to prepare the ice slurry, the temperature detector 8 can regularly monitor the temperature state of the ice slurry, when the requirement is met, the wireless transmitter 23 in the main control console 10 receives a feedback signal and then sends processing information through the central controller 27, the operation information of related equipment is stored in the information memory 22, the electric control valve 17 is opened to guide the ice slurry into the ice slurry storage tank 3, the liquid level detector 4 can regularly monitor the liquid level state of the ice slurry in the ice slurry storage tank 3, in order to ensure the flowability of the ice slurry in the ice slurry preparation process, be provided with agitating unit, agitator motor 21 drives transmission shaft 20 and carries out the breakage through stirring vane 19 to the ice slurry, when needs carry out the ice slurry and derive the operation, 2 work of discharging pipe are outside with ice slurry discharge apparatus, the operator can place the wrapping bag in the box 11 through taking out the wrapping bag, collect the ice slurry and be used for the conflagration cooling, the convenience of use has been promoted, when equipment overhauls the operation, can open sealed lid 5 and operate, solar cell panel 6 that sets up on sealed lid 5 simultaneously can turn into solar energy with light energy for the equipment power supply, in order to improve resource utilization.
